A bill to amend the American Recovery and Reinvestment Act of 2009 to extend the period during which supplemental nutrition assistance program benefits are temporarily increased.
Amends the American Recovery and Reinvestment Act of 2009 to extend through FY2014 the benefit calculation of 113.6 % of the June 2008 value of the thrifty food plan for the supplemental nutrition assistance program (SNAP, formerly known as food stamps) as well as the consolidated block grants for Puerto Rico and American Samoa.
